The Discovery of Zavacephale rinpoche: A New Chapter in Dinosaur Research

In a remarkable find that has captivated the scientific community, paleontologists have unveiled a new species of dinosaur known as Zavacephale rinpoche. This discovery, made in southeast Mongolia, highlights the rich prehistoric life that once roamed the Earth around 110 million years ago. The name “rinpoche,” which translates to “precious one” in Tibetan, refers to the dinosaur’s distinctive domed skull, a characteristic feature that sets it apart from other members of the pachycephalosaur family.

The Significance of the Discovery

The unearthing of Zavacephale rinpoche is not just another addition to the dinosaur family tree; it represents a significant leap in our understanding of the evolutionary adaptations of pachycephalosaurs. These dinosaurs are known for their thick, dome-shaped skulls, which scientists believe could have been used in head-butting behaviors similar to those observed in modern-day animals like rams.

Details of the Discovery

The discovery took place during a field expedition led by paleontologist Chinzorig Tsogtbaatar and his colleagues. The team ventured into a rocky outcrop, where they meticulously excavated the fossilized remains. The fossil’s exceptional preservation quality allowed researchers to study its anatomy in great detail, providing insights into how this species lived and interacted with its environment.

  • Location: Southeast Mongolia
  • Time Period: Approximately 110 million years ago
  • Species: Zavacephale rinpoche
  • Skull Feature: Domed shape, characteristic of pachycephalosaurs

What Makes Zavacephale rinpoche Unique?

The domed skull of Zavacephale rinpoche is not just a striking feature; it plays a crucial role in understanding the evolutionary pressures faced by these dinosaurs. The thick skull is believed to have been an adaptation for social behavior, possibly used in combat or display. This adaptation raises questions about the social structures of pachycephalosaurs and their interactions with other species in their ecosystem.
